Heshmon — the meaning of the Hebrew name חֶשְׁמוֹן

חֶשְׁמוֹן

Cheshmôwn · pronounced klesh-mone' · Strong's H2829 · a place

Heshmon means opulent.

Built from

חַשְׁמַן chashman (the same as, H2831) — wealthy open in the lexicon ›

Strong's definition

the same as H2831; opulent; Cheshmon, a place in Palestine.

First appearance

Josh 15:27 And Hazar–gaddah, and Heshmon, and Beth–palet, (KJV)

Every verse that names Heshmon

1 occurrence in 1 verse — Joshua

Josh 15:27
